§ 18-441-1406 — Revocation of certificate of authority.
Oklahoma·Title 18 Corporations
REVOCATION OF CERTIFICATE OF AUTHORITY.
(a)A certificate of authority may be revoked by the Secretary of State in the manner provided in subsection (b) of this section if the foreign cooperative does not:
(1)Pay, not later than sixty (60) days after the due date, any fee, tax, or penalty due to the Secretary of State under the Uniform Limited Cooperative Association Act of 2009 or law of this state other than the Uniform Limited Cooperative Association Act of 2009;
(2)Deliver, not later than sixty (60) days after the due date, its annual report;
